About the Session

Curatorial Voices: Modern and Contemporary Art from Africa is a dynamic collaborative project conceived by Strauss & Co to address the need for diversified representation of artists from across the African continent in the secondary market. Curated by Strauss & Co Heads of Sale, Kirsty Colledge and Kate Fellens, with input by seven international art experts with embedded knowledge of Africa; Serge Tiroche, Valerie Kabov, Heba Elkayal, Danda Jaroljmek, Anne Kariuki, Dana Endundo Ferreira, Kimberley Cunningham. Curatorial Voices presents collectors with a broad selection of work by leading contemporary artists alongside select pieces by important historical artists.

Doudou Mbemba is a Congolese artist who lives and works in Kinshasa. Between 2001 and 2006 he studied art at the l’Académie des Beaux-Arts in Kinshasa, which culminated in a Master’s degree. His paintings are energetic and turbulent, investigating themes of identity, migration, and technology. He experiments with different mediums on canvas from oil or acrylic to collage and mixed media.

Mbemba's work is probably an allegory of life at the crossroads of struggles, the denunciation of a society plagued by egocentrism, the illustration of a world where the exception is set up as a rule, where individualism takes precedence over collective interests. Through a warm and garish palette, he castigates social anarchy and the inversion of values through the theme of traffic jams. A committed artist, fervent starter of meritocracy, he wants to champion an artistic philosophy focused on the need to build a world that promotes the participation of everyone in collective happiness, a universe coordinated and ordered, through a new paradigm of living together.

Mbemba’s works have been shown in solo and group shows in the Democratic Republic of the Congo, Cameroon, Senegal, South Africa, France, Belgium, and, most recently, in the USA where he participated in Driven to Abstraction (2022) alongside Cameroonian artist Romeo Temwa at Urevbu Contemporary in Memphis, Tennessee.
